Environmental Sanitation: Why we okay free movement for Saturday – Delta govt

Asaba, Delta – The Delta State Government has permitted free movement of persons and vehicles during the monthly environmental sanitation exercise taking place tomorrow, Saturday September 28.
According to a statement signed by a director in the State Ministry of Information, Theresa Adabua Oliko, the no - restriction of movement, is on account of the resit Basic Education Certificate Examination, (BECE) taking place tomorrow across the state.
The statement, advised residents of the state to cut overgrown weeds, desilt their drainages and keep their environment clean, to prevent the spread diseases.
Whilst noting that it is the responsibility of every resident to clear 20 meters radius of their premises, the statement added: " Officials of the Delta State Waste Management Board, Local Government Councils and other relevant authorities, will evacuate the resultant refuse to the approved government dump sites."
